管理层讨论与分析
相对上期新增的文字 · 来源:10-Q · 2026-05-15
Net sales decreased by $0.6 million, or 8%, to $6.5 million for the three months ended March 31, 2026, as compared to $7.1 million for the three months ended March 31, 2025. This decrease was primarily due to decreases in medical markets of $1.0 million, partially offset by an increase in the consum…
Cost of revenue increased by $0.8 million, to $5.6 million for the three months ended March 31, 2026, as compared to $4.8 million for the three months ended March 31, 2025. This increase was primarily due to an increase in material costs, particularly for aluminum.
Gross profit decreased by 58%, to $1.0 million for the three months ended March 31, 2026, as compared to $2.3 million for the three months ended March 31, 2025. This decrease was primarily due to the decrease in revenue and the increase in costs of goods sold, as detailed above.
General and administrative expenses remained flat, decreasing slightly by 2% for the quarter ended March 31, 2026, as compared to the same period for 2025.
Other expenses improved to an expense of $0.1 million for the three months ended March 31, 2026, from an expense of $0.2 million for the three months ended March 31, 2025.

市场风险(第3项)
相对上期新增的文字 · 来源:10-Q · 2026-05-15
We are exposed to market risks from changes in interest rates, which could affect our operating results, financial position and cash flows. We manage our exposure to these market risks through our regular operating and financing activities.
Our exposure to market risk associated with changes in interest rates relates primarily to our borrowings under our Senior Credit Facilities. We had approximately $6.8 million of outstanding variable rate debt as of March 31, 2026. A 100 basis point increase in interest rates at March 31, 2026 would…

控制与程序
相对上期新增的文字 · 来源:10-Q · 2026-05-15
2. We lack timely reconciliation controls in the areas of accounts payable, accrued legal expenses, and provision for income taxes.
3. We lack controls related to identification and disclosure of related party transactions.
4. We lack controls related to evaluation of non-routine transactions including financial instruments.
5. We lack the necessary information technology (“IT”) general controls infrastructure in the areas of user access and program change-management due to insufficient documentation and training, and inadequate IT risk assessment process. Additionally, we lack controls around the review of SOC-1 report…
